Coast is revolutionizing the U.S. B2B card payments and expense management landscape, specifically targeting the nation's 500,000 commercial fleets and 40 million commercial vehicles. Our innovative platform empowers vehicle fleets with enhanced control, security, and real-time visibility into their expenditures. We initiated our journey by creating a fair and transparent charge card tailored for mobile fleet workers, owners, and managers. Our long-term ambition is to develop a comprehensive and intelligent financial services platform uniquely designed for this sector. Design remains at the forefront of our mission to simplify complex financial workflows, making them intuitive and trustworthy for users in both field and office environments.Founded and guided by Daniel Simon, a co-founder of Bread (breadpayments.com), a prominent payments and credit technology firm that was acquired for over $500 million in 2020, Coast has successfully raised a total of $165 million in funding. Our latest funding event, a $40 million Series B equity round led by ICONIQ Growth, included participation from Thomvest and Synchrony, alongside renowned fintech and mobility venture funds such as Accel, Insight Partners, and Better Tomorrow Ventures, among others.
